Vanguard Airlines Terminating Operations
 
Didn't see this in any of the forums yet...

http://www.flyvanguard.com/home.asp

Vanguard Airlines has cancelled all flights through Wednesday July 31, 2002, and suspended all scheduled flights indefinitely. Vanguard Airlines intends to file for protection under Chapter 11 under the federal bankruptcy code.

If I already have tickets with Vanguard, what usually happens? Am I out the money I spent?
